What is passive solar design in architecture?

Hear this out loudPausePassive solar design takes advantage of a building’s site, climate, and materials to minimize energy use. A well-designed passive solar home first reduces heating and cooling loads through energy-efficiency strategies and then meets those reduced loads in whole or part with solar energy.

Which is the best sun control device for a building?

Aluminum architectural sun shade, horizontal sun control device, vertical fins Fixed exterior shading devices such as overhangs are generally most practical for small commercial buildings. The optimal length of an overhang depends on the size of the window and the relative importance of heating and cooling in the building.

Do you need solar shading for eastern exposure?

Occupants, however, will appreciate any reduction in morning sun glare (Eastern exposure) and afternoon sun glare (Western exposure). In some climates these exposures can generate large energy savings as well. Northern exposures do not require solar shading.
